#15fed0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#15fed0 is composed of 8.2% red, 99.6%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 18.1%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 168.2 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 53.9%. #15fed0 color hex could be obtained by blending #2affff with #00fda1.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

#15fed0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#15fed0 has RGB values of R:21, G:254,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.18, K:0. Its decimal value is 1441488.

Hex triplet 15fed0 #15fed0
RGB Decimal 21, 254, 208 rgb(21,254,208)
RGB Percent 8.2, 99.6, 81.6 rgb(8.2%,99.6%,81.6%)
CMYK 92, 0, 18, 0
HSL 168.2°, 99.1, 53.9 hsl(168.2,99.1%,53.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 168.2°, 91.7, 99.6
Web Safe 00ffcc #00ffcc
CIE-LAB 89.67, -59.715, 8.126
XYZ 47.132, 75.592, 71.778
xyY 0.242, 0.389, 75.592
CIE-LCH 89.67, 60.266, 172.251
CIE-LUV 89.67, -73.235, 22.014
Hunter-Lab 86.944, -55.387, 11.913
Binary 00010101, 11111110, 11010000

Shades and Tints of #15fed0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#ecfffb is the lightest one.
